OGG和Oracle都是非常强大的工具,它们在各自的领域中都有着广泛的应用,尽管它们在某些方面有着相似之处,但它们的核心功能、技术实现和使用场景却有很大的不同,本文将详细介绍OGG和Oracle的异同,并通过一些实际的技术教学来帮助你更好地理解这两个工具。
武鸣网站制作公司哪家好,找成都创新互联公司!从网页设计、网站建设、微信开发、APP开发、响应式网站开发等网站项目制作,到程序开发,运营维护。成都创新互联公司从2013年创立到现在10年的时间,我们拥有了丰富的建站经验和运维经验,来保证我们的工作的顺利进行。专注于网站建设就选成都创新互联公司。
1、数据处理能力:OGG和Oracle都是非常强大的数据处理工具,OGG是一个开源的数据集成工具,它可以从多种数据源中提取数据,并将其转换为目标格式,Oracle则是一个关系型数据库管理系统,它可以存储和管理大量的结构化数据。
2、可扩展性:OGG和Oracle都具有很好的可扩展性,随着数据量的增长,它们都可以通过增加硬件资源或优化配置来提高性能,它们都支持分布式处理,可以在多台服务器上运行,以实现更高的并发处理能力。
3、高可用性:OGG和Oracle都具有高可用性,OGG可以通过配置多个复制节点来实现数据的冗余备份,以防止单点故障,Oracle则提供了多种高可用性解决方案,如Data Guard、RAC等,可以确保在硬件故障或软件故障时数据的完整性和一致性。
1、核心功能:OGG主要用于数据集成和转换,它可以从多种数据源中提取数据,并将其转换为目标格式,而Oracle则是一个关系型数据库管理系统,主要用于存储和管理结构化数据。
2、技术实现:OGG基于Apache Hadoop框架进行开发,它使用MapReduce算法进行数据处理,而Oracle则基于C/C++语言进行开发,它使用SQL语言进行数据查询和管理。
3、使用场景:OGG主要用于数据仓库、大数据分析和ETL等场景,它可以从多种数据源中提取数据,并将其转换为目标格式,而Oracle则主要用于企业级应用、金融、电信等行业,它可以存储和管理大量的结构化数据。
1、OGG安装与配置:你需要下载并安装Apache OGG,你需要配置OGG的数据源和目标端点,以及相关的转换规则,你可以启动OGG作业来执行数据集成和转换任务。
2、OGG数据处理:在OGG中,你可以使用MapReduce算法来处理数据,你需要编写一个Mapper类来读取数据源中的数据,并将其转换为中间格式,你需要编写一个Reducer类来对中间格式的数据进行合并和转换,以生成目标格式的数据。
3、Oracle安装与配置:你需要下载并安装Oracle数据库软件,你需要创建数据库实例、表空间和用户等对象,接下来,你可以使用SQL语句来插入、查询和更新数据,你可以配置Oracle的高可用性解决方案,以确保数据的完整性和一致性。
4、Oracle数据查询:在Oracle中,你可以使用SQL语句来查询数据,你可以使用SELECT语句来查询表中的数据,使用WHERE子句来过滤数据,使用ORDER BY子句来排序数据等,你还可以使用聚合函数(如SUM、COUNT等)来进行数据统计分析。
OGG和Oracle都是非常强大的工具,它们在各自的领域中都有着广泛的应用,虽然它们在某些方面有着相似之处,但它们的核心功能、技术实现和使用场景却有很大的不同,通过学习OGG和Oracle的技术教学,你可以更好地理解这两个工具的特点和优势,从而在实际工作中做出更好的技术选型和方案设计。
文章题目:OGG与Oracle异曲同工的异同
文章来源:http://www.csdahua.cn/qtweb/news28/267028.html
网站建设、网络推广公司-快上网,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 快上网